The aircraft was in final approach, initiated a go-around at 20 ft height - too late. It hit the water in a slight nose-down attitude at a vertical speed of about 1000 ft/min. The fuselage broke aft of the wing but remained attached.
As I said above: the vertical speed breaks the airplane.
